Indian Rupee Since 1947

Year Exchange rate (INR per USD)
1947 3.30
1949 4.76
1966 7.5
1975 8.39

How can rupee become stronger than dollar?

RBI (Central Bank of India) takes steps which stimulates the currency’s demand or supply. When demand for a currency grows, currency (INR) becomes stronger and vice versa. For a developing country like India, stronger INR means less exports.

Why the currency of Kuwait is so high?

Why is the Kuwaiti dinar so high? The strength of the Kuwaiti currency can be attributed to its involvement in the oil and gas market. Kuwait is one of the largest global exporters of oil, as it has large reserves throughout the country.
